The Advanced Sensor Programs (ASP) Finance team is seeking a Production Program Controls Manager to support financial reporting for large, full-rate production programs.
The role is responsible for establishing performance baselines, tracking cost and schedule performance, supporting Control Account Managers (CAMs) in developing and maintaining program budgets and forecasts, and reporting and analyzing Earned Value Management System (EVMS) metrics.
The position requires integrating data from corporate systems, including PRISM and APEX, with classified program information while ensuring compliance with company policies, procedures, and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) requirements.
This position is fully onsite in Plano, Texas and requires an active Top Secret Security Clearance.
What You Will Do
- Develop monthly Latest Revised Estimates (LREs) and quarterly Estimates at Completion (EACs).
- Partner with Operations Finance to analyze PRISM variances.
- Update monthly RPLAN financial forecasts.
- Prepare ad hoc financial analyses to support reporting and identify program issues.
- Support the development and delivery of Contract Data Requirements Lists (CDRLs).
- Perform cost, schedule, financial, and funding analysis and reporting.
- Support program planning, forecasting, and financial performance monitoring.
